Abstract
Dynamics of amount and bio-chemical activity of microorganism were measured in the rhizosphere soil of the pure and mixed stands of poplar and black locust in spring, summer and autumn. The results show that the amount and bio-chemical activity of microorganism in the rhizosphere soil were increased in the mixed stand,especially the amount of nitrobacteria,the activity of nitration,the amount of bacteria decomposing inorganic phosphorus and the activity of phosphorylation. We conclude that the transformation of nitrogen and phosphorus were improved in the mixed stands,and it is favorable for tree growing.
